What is a Pound?
A pound (abbreviated as lb) is a unit of weight commonly used in the United States and other countries that employ the imperial system of measurement. It has historical roots dating back to ancient Rome and has been standardized over the centuries.
In the modern metric system, the pound is considered a customary unit, and it is primarily used in the US customary units system. The official definition of the pound has evolved, but currently, it is defined as exactly 0.45359237 kilograms.
What is an Ounce?
An ounce (abbreviated as oz) is a smaller unit of weight used alongside pounds. Like the pound, it is part of the imperial system and the US customary units.
There are different types of ounces, but for weight measurement, the avoirdupois ounce is the most common. It is defined as exactly 28.349523125 grams. The avoirdupois ounce is used in the US and some other countries for measuring food, precious metals, and other items.
Conversion Relationship Between Pounds and Ounces
The Basic Conversion Factor
The fundamental relationship between pounds and ounces is straightforward:
- 1 pound (lb) = 16 ounces (oz)
This conversion factor is universally accepted and used in all conversions involving pounds and ounces.
Why 16 Ounces in a Pound?
Historically, the number 16 has significance in the imperial system, originating from ancient divisions of weight and measurement systems. It was settled upon as the number of ounces in a pound for ease of calculation and standardization.
Calculating How Many Ounces Are in 50 Pounds
Step-by-Step Conversion Process
Given the conversion factor of 1 pound = 16 ounces, calculating how many ounces are in 50 pounds involves simple multiplication:
1. Identify the total pounds: 50 lbs
2. Use the conversion factor: 1 lb = 16 oz
3. Multiply the number of pounds by the number of ounces per pound:
\[
50\, \text{lbs} \times 16\, \text{oz/lb} = 800\, \text{oz}
\]
Therefore, 50 pounds is equal to 800 ounces.

Converting in the Opposite Direction
If you want to convert ounces back to pounds, divide the number of ounces by 16:
\[
\text{Ounces} \div 16 = \text{Pounds}
\]
For example, if you have 800 ounces:
\[
800 \div 16 = 50\, \text{lbs}
\]
